Subject: Fan-out cut-over complete

Team, the move to the Pellwick backpressure model finished Tuesday night. Notification fan-out now sheds load at the broker instead of the workers, and retry storms from the Harlow incident class are gone. Latency p99 dropped about 40%. One consumer group needed a manual resync. The production settings after the cut-over are listed below.

config for tagaf-bawif:
[norok]
host = norok.ordinworks.local
user = norok_svc
database = norok_prod

[ ] Verify the session-token refresh fix (Halverton auth service) is included in this cut. Background for new folks: tokens refreshed within 10s of expiry were occasionally double-issued, logging users out of the Merribrook dashboard. The fix adds a per-session lock in the refresh handler. To verify: run the soak test in staging for 30 minutes and confirm zero forced logouts. Record the result in the release sheet along with the build token below.

build token for kaduf-fajog: htk14_defebc173dacf1

# Service Accounts: String Extraction

The `extract-i18n` script pulls translatable strings from all Bramblewick repos and pushes them to the Glossa service. It runs under the `i18n-extractor` service account. Do not run it under your personal account; Glossa rate-limits individual users aggressively. The account has write access to the staging catalog only. Set the token in your shell before invoking the script. The current staging token is below.

API key for kahap-kafog: zpat15_6qzxZ7YR8aDwjmp